Metallurgical characteristics of armour steel welded joints used for combat vehicle construction
Austenitic stainless steel (ASS) and High nickel steel (HNS) welding consumables are being used for welding Q&T steels, as they have higher solubility for hydrogen in austenitic phase, to avoid hydrogen induced cracking (HIC) but they are very expensive.

The effect of electrode types on the solidification cracking susceptibility of austenitic stainless steel weld metal was studied. Manual metal arc welding method was used to produce the joints with the tungsten inert gas welding serving as the control. Metallographic and chemical analyses of the fusion zones of the joints were conducted.
